Information for parents and families regarding Covid-19

PARENTS AND FAMILIES


Following the updated Government guidance relating to the prevention against Covid 19, we wish to reassure our Parents/Carers that we will continue to follow advice and recommendations from Public Health England and the Government.
As announced by the Prime Minister last week, there are no plans currently to ‘blanket’ close schools. However, we are asking that any children with a slight fever/cough/cold or feeling even slightly unwell to be kept off school for 7 days.  If in doubt, please telephone 111 for advice. It is vital that you telephone school immediately to enable us to keep track of children who are ‘self-isolating’.
We are currently timetabling hand washing throughout the day. Please be reassured that we are continually taking preventative measures in school and the following measures will be in place from Monday 16th March until further notice.
- All whole school worship cancelled until further notice. In class worship will take place

- Minimal ‘carpet time’ in the classrooms to avoid close contact with other pupils.
- School sporting events to be postponed/rescheduled.
- Parent Meeting for Y5 to be postponed.
- Water fountains will not be used (children are encouraged to bring in their own labelled water bottle).
- All after school sporting clubs held by Miss Morris are cancelled until further notice.

- Other After School Clubs will continue for the time being.

- Little Angels cancelled until further notice
- Teachers are preparing ‘home learning packs’ in the event of any school closure.
We are continuing to follow advice from the Local Authority and the Government and we hope that Parents/Carers fully support and understand our decisions.
